CHARLOTTE, N.C. (WBTV) - We have already reached our high temperature for the day. The temperature was 55 at 6 am… 64 at 7am… 55 at 8am. (Sneaky little warm front!)
We will likely stay in the 50s for the rest of the day. It will be breezy, too. Winds could gust 20-30mph at times.
There could also be a few sprinkles or a quick shower. Don’t be surprised if you even see a few flurries! They won’t last very long but if you’re lucky, you might get to see a few.
There is a First Alert for the mountains tonight. Snow will start to fall on the mountain tops first. As the sun goes down and the temperatures drop below freezing, more places will start to see snow.
It will take a while for it to start sticking. Ground temperatures are currently in the low 40s in the mountains. However, even for the valleys, you could start to see something sticking by tomorrow morning. 1-3″ will be possible.
Elevations where most people live, it will likely be an inch or less.
There is currently a Winter Weather Advisory for the higher elevations in Ashe and Watauga Co. There is a Winter Storm Warning for the higher elevations of Avery Co.
Tuesday will be cold for everyone! Temps will start out in the low 30s and highs will only make it to the mid 40s.
We will spend the rest of the week in the 50s for highs. Lows will be in the 20s Wednesday and Thursday. Then we will return to lows in the 30s after that.
We should manage to stay dry through Thursday. There’s a 30% chance for rain on Friday.
Next weekend is shaping up to be pretty nice. Highs should be in the mid 50s.
